Related Product Features:
Engineered for high-temperature resistance up to 135℃, perfect for extreme industrial environments.
Features a low impedance cylindrical glass membrane for rapid and stable pH response.
Advanced Ag/AgCl reference system with double salt bridge minimizes sample contamination.
Operates reliably in medium-to-low temperatures (0°C to 80°C) and high pressures up to 6 bar.
Customizable temperature compensation with PT100, PT1000, or NTC10K sensors for precise readings.
Durable glass construction with dot-shaped ceramic frit resists chemical attack in high acid-alkaline conditions.
Easy installation with standard 12mm diameter and PG13.5 mounting thread.
Optional PTFE sheath enhances corrosion resistance in harsh chemical environments.
